As musical biopics continue to capture the imaginations of audiences worldwide, Lionsgate is gearing up for what could be its most ambitious project yet. The Michael Jackson biopic, directed by Antoine Fuqua and starring Jaafar Jackson as the King of Pop, is already generating substantial buzz. Lionsgate’s president of worldwide television distribution, Jim Packer, recently highlighted the film’s potential during the Gabelli Media & Entertainment Symposium.

An IP-Focused Company

Jim Packer spoke about Lionsgate’s strategy to become an IP-focused company, leveraging its extensive film and TV production and library business. “It’s clear it’s going to be an IP-focused company. It’s going to produce, distribute, film and TV,” Packer explained. This approach is evident in the studio’s handling of major franchises like “The Hunger Games,” which has grossed approximately $3.3 billion at the box office.

Anticipation for the Michael Jackson Biopic

The anticipation for the Michael Jackson biopic, tentatively titled “Michael,” is palpable. Directed by Antoine Fuqua and set for an April 2025 release, the film promises to explore the life and legacy of one of music’s most iconic figures. Jaafar Jackson, nephew of Michael Jackson, has been cast in the lead role after a rigorous two-year casting process. Jaafar, who has a budding career as a singer and dancer, has expressed his honor in being chosen to portray his legendary uncle.

Lionsgate’s Strategic Approach

Packer emphasized the importance of balancing financial considerations with strategic content licensing. “In a situation where somebody is going to offer my team more per month on a movie like ‘John Wick’ or ‘Hunger Games’ for one month, versus somebody who wants to buy five months at a little less, we might go five, because it’s a balance of the two,” he said. This pragmatic approach is essential as Lionsgate navigates the evolving landscape of streaming and digital platforms.

The Role of Streaming Platforms

With the rise of streaming services and the introduction of ad-driven tiers, content licensing has become more complex. “Many of my buyers are asking what buyer had it right before me and where they were selling ads against it because I have to sell ads against it. So that’s another layer now because almost every single one of our SVOD clients has ads,” Packer noted. This dynamic environment requires careful consideration to maximize the value of Lionsgate’s extensive content library.

The Resurgence of Musical Biopics

The success of musical biopics such as “Bohemian Rhapsody,” “Rocketman,” and “Elvis” has paved the way for “Michael.” Each film has brought a unique perspective to its subject’s life, blending factual storytelling with artistic embellishments to create compelling narratives. The Michael Jackson biopic aims to join this illustrious lineup, promising to delve deep into the personal and professional life of the King of Pop.

Jaafar Jackson: A Promising Lead

Jaafar Jackson’s casting has received positive feedback, particularly from Michael Jackson’s mother, Katherine Jackson, who believes Jaafar “embodies” her son. Jaafar’s previous work, including his single “Got Me Singing” and appearances in Jackson-related projects, has demonstrated his talent and potential to honor his uncle’s legacy. With principal photography having begun in Los Angeles in November 2023, fans eagerly await more glimpses of Jaafar in this iconic role.
